APS + Q-12 launch program to connect quantum professionals to classrooms in 2023

The Quantum To-Go program goal is to match scientists, engineers, and professionals in the field of Quantum Science, Engineering, and Technology with classrooms across the country to introduce the importance of quantum science and technologies and increase student interest in pursuing Quantum fields to enter the quantum workforce.

 

Information for Quantum Professionals

Quantum To-Go is a great way to do outreach for World Quantum Day. Once you sign up, we will match you with a teacher interested in bringing THE WORLD OF QUANTUM to their classroom. All visits will be VIRTUAL and will take place during the month of April 2023 to celebrate World Quantum Day on April 14, 2023. You and your matched teacher will work out specific dates, times and details for your visit.

Participants will commit to approximately 2.5 hours of time dedicated to:

  • A 1-hr visit (depending on length of matched class)
  • A 1-hr training session
  • And time needed to correspond with matched teacher to plan visit
